We nominate Dominic for admin. Dominic has been part of Wikisource since October 2008. Although upstaged sometimes by his real-life advocacy of Wikisource at the National Archives, his on-wiki work coordinating and developing ways for new users (particularly those he brings in through NARA) are just as valuable. For example, he created a quick reference sheet for new users who may be unfamiliar with the Mediawiki software. While not all of his on-wiki work shows here because he's also involved on Commons in making works usable, the NARA WikiProject has added some very interesting works to our collection, and has been a good way to attract outside interest. He's a great technical editor with a good understanding of JS and the Mediawiki content—but he's unable to edit it because he's not an admin yet. Besides being deeply convinced of the value of Wikisource and committed to finding new and interesting ways to contribute, he is also an administrator on Wikipedia and Wiktionary. He is also frequently available and communicative in IRC.
